Mr Zuko Godlimpi was appointed as Deputy Minister of Trade, Industry and Competition from 3 July 2024.

His political activism began while he was a university student and was intensified when he joined the South African Students Congress (SASCO). His passion for economics and policy development shaped his professional career. 

He holds a Bachelor of Arts in Politics, Philosophy and Economics degree from the University of South Africa and Bachelor of Social Science (Honours) in Politics, Philosophy and Economics degree from the University of Pretoria.

He was the Regional Secretary of SASCO, Western Region, in the Eastern Cape from 2010 to 2011. He was the Eastern Cape Spokesperson of the African National Congress Youth League (ANCYL) from 2021 to 2022, and has since 2022 been a member of the National Executive Committee of the ANC. He also served as Deputy Chairperson of the Economic Transformation Subcommittee of the ANC. 

After serving as the National Policy Coordinator of the ANCYL from 2013 to 2014, Mr Godlimpi worked as Economic Researcher in the Office of the Deputy Minister of Trade and Industry from 2014 to 2016. From 2016 to 2019, he was a Senior Specialist: Speechwriting and Council Liaison at the City of Ekurhuleni Metropolitan Municipality.

From 2019 to 2022, he worked as Adviser in the Office of the Speaker of the Gauteng Provincial Legislature (GPL) before being appointed Acting Senior Manager: Transversal Mainstreaming Focal Person in the GPL.

Before becoming a Member of Parliament in 2024, Mr Godlimpi worked as Chief of Staff in the Eastern Cape office of the Department of Cooperative Governance and Traditional Affairs from 2022 to 2023, and as Special Adviser in the Office of the Eastern Cape Premier from 2023 to 2024.
